## Step 4: Move the snapshot runner to Glimmerbox 3

Heads up, support folks: after this step, Glimmerbox regenerates every UI component snapshot, so old baseline files in the Pictora repo will look "changed" even when nothing broke. That's expected — just re-approve them once. If a customer reports flaky diffs, check that their runner picked up the new renderer settings before anything else. The settings the new runner expects are listed below.

config for yahof-tajop:
zorath:
  pin: 7493
  metrics_host: metrics.zorath.tolvaqsys.internal
  tenant: praiel
  seal: seal_fd9cd4f1

Internal Memo — Marketing Budget Reduction

To the incoming director: marketing spend is cut 18% effective next quarter. Rationale: softer pipeline at Brindlecote Media and the delayed Farrow campaign. Sponsorships end first; retained agencies renegotiate by month-end. Digital spend holds flat. Headcount unaffected for now. Regional events consolidate into two flagship dates, both in Kellsmere. Expect pushback from the field teams; hold the line until the Q2 review. Context for these decisions appears in the confidential note directly below.

confidential, hawif-faweg: Headcount on the Ulaix team goes from 3 to 120 by the end of April. Gross margin on Ulaix came in at 10 percent against a plan of 10 percent.

Q3 Planning Note — Marketing Budget Reduction

Marketing spend for the Orlix line drops 18% effective next quarter. Cuts fall on trade events and print placements; digital retention campaigns are protected. Finance to reforecast by end of month. No headcount impact this cycle. Agency contracts under review separately. The confidential note below explains the strategic reasoning behind this reduction.

board note of kadug-tawig: Only 5 of the 100 pilot accounts renewed Oliath, so a churn review is set for April 15.